Gov. Ivey Announces Over 15,000 New Jobs Coming to Alabama

Governor Kay Ivey and the Alabama Department of Commerce released the 2017 New & Expanding Industry Report. Companies planning new facilities or expanding existing operations in Alabama announced nearly 15,500 new jobs and more than $4.4 billion in capital investment…

5th Annual Camellia Bowl Set for December 15

The fifth annual Raycom Media Camellia Bowl will be played Saturday, December 15, at the historic Cramton Bowl in Montgomery. The game will feature a team from the Mid-American Conference against a team from the Sun Belt Conference, and will be…
